    Let's see, I've bought Dynasty Warriors 8, Bulletstorm, Shadowrun Returns, Call of Juarez, and The Wolf Among Us. Plus Xenonauts came out but I'd bought that years ago when it was first announced.

    The Wolf Among Us is a masterpiece. I picked it up to get some Telltale while waiting for the next Walking Dead, but now I'm going to be playing TWD to pass the time between TWAU episodes.

    Bulletstorm is even more of a classic and contains some of the finest art in history, expressed in the twin mediums of gore and cussing.

    DW8 is, well, Dynasty Warriors. If you're expecting anything groundbreaking there I don't know what to tell you. It is, however, DW with ridiculous amounts of content and about as well as the game has been done since DW4 back in the day so yeah.

    Not tried the other two yet. Too busy with Xenonauts.

    e; Titan Quest and Mountain Blade are both on sale. Get them. TQ is the best ARPG between Diablo 2 and Torchlight, whilst Mountain Blade is the best medieval combat simulator ever made, with the possible exception of Chivalry because Chivalry has a WAR SCREAM button.

    Dark Souls for $4. :O The PC port sucks a bit but there's a good patch someone threw together to make it not suck, search for dsfix.

    FTL for $4 - also an amazing game. You run your own spaceship while bad guys chase you, kind of like a weird Star Trek episode. Each game is randomly generated and there are tons of new ships to unlock. This game is hard, and doing well takes learning and skill. Beating it for the first time was very rewarding.
